After thirty-four years in nursing — sixteen as a clinical nurse specialist on an Intensive Care Unit — I know what chronic stress looks like from the inside out. I've lived through burnout, breakdown, and the long road back to myself.
Stress Less? Hell Yes! is the book I wished I'd had during my darkest times. It's honest, practical, and written with the warmth of someone who truly gets what you're going through — because I've been there.
This isn't another book telling you to “just relax” whilst your nervous system is screaming. It's a straight-talking guide for anyone who is overwhelmed, burnt out, or running on empty — and ready to come home to themselves again.
